Bulbous Lightbugs cannot follow properly if Player's speed is so fast.

If the player's speed is so fast like riding a beefalo or wearing magiluminescence and cane on the road, the lightbugs cannot catch up the player properly. This makes the lightbugs hard to use in later mid-endgame. Why not just fix them around the player when they're befriended? They are already kinda weak due to their vulnerability to AoE damage, so what about buffing them a little (in a way which the lightbugs are always around the player regardless the player's speed) to let them acheive their main purpose - providing the light?

Bit of a hard disagree here, with caveats: every light source has it's downside. Miner hat and lantern take up slots or need to be dropped, while consuming fuel, and moggles not only takes up your head slot, but needs to be refueled often with a scarce ingredient, providing full screen visibility in return.

Lightbugs only take up an inventory space, you can easily carry 20+3, and only need to be fed with petals/ferns/the bodies of their fallen comrades (you monster!) every day to provide everlasting light. A pretty sweet deal, so counterbalancing it with their slow speed seems perfectly fine for me.

...however, Wormwood's summoned lightbugs? Now those really should move faster then light, the little guy deserves an infinite light perk if he's paying for it with his body anyway.

I agree every light source has its downside. In this case the lightbug's downside is the vulnerability from AoE damage like I mentioned. But the fact that they can't catch up the player means the lightbugs cannot perform their role well as mobile light which seems to be a defect rather than a proper downside, so that's why I request for a proper enhancement.
